Common Causes Of

Blocked Drains


One of the reasons why we have pipes running around and underneath our home is to ensure that water, both clean and dirty, would be able to flow through without wreaking havoc inside our home. Unfortunately, there are instances when this is not the case. This typically happens when one or more sites in the plumbing system get blocked. While prevention is definitely the key, it still pays to know about the “cure” should this happen.

 

According to most blocked drains Bankstown professionals, one of the most common reasons why pipes get blocked is that there are foreign objects or debris that got caught along the elbows of the pipes. These foreign objects could be in the form of hair or soap as well as food items. In the case of toilet bowls, sanitary napkins and tissue could also cause blockage.

 

Foreign items that get dropped in the bowl that finds their way all through the pipes could become lodged in the elbows and cause blockage. Such items as leaves, pebbles, and wood could also block pipes located outside of the house.

 

These items could come about as a result of a heavy rain or storm. In some cases, leaves from an overhanging tree can also cause be the culprit behind the blockage.

 

Pipes that are broken or are improperly set can also lead to blocked drains as they can cause the water to flow back. This is particularly the case in the latter. You have to keep in mind that gravity plays a significant factor in ensuring proper water flow. In some cases, a simple welding or correcting of how the pipes are set could help solve the problem.
